Belarus - Synthetic Fibres Waste Imports

Since 2011, Belarus Synthetic Fibres Waste Imports was down by 9% year on year. With $18,441.7 Thousand in 2016, the country was ranked number 88 comparing other countries in Synthetic Fibres Waste Imports. Belarus is overtaken by Bosnia and Herzegovina, which was number 87 with $20,139.49 Thousand and is followed by Serbia at $18,293.81 Thousand. Germany ranked the highest with $25,582,349.67 Thousand in 2019, a decrease of 0.9% compared to 2018. India, United States and Italy resp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Costa Rica recorded the best 5 years average growth at +117% per year, while Algeria witnessed the worst performance at -56.3% per year.
